Wheaton football team to host Crown College in first round of NCAA Division III playoffs on Saturday

Wheaton, Ill. -- The Wheaton College football team will host Crown College (Minn.) for a First Round game in the 2025 NCAA Division III Playoffs on Saturday, November 22. The Thunder will face the Polars in a noon kickoff at McCully Stadium. The winner of this week's Wheaton-Crown game will advance to face Wartburg College in the next round on Saturday, November 29. That contest will be played in Waverly, Iowa as the Knights have secured hosting rights for the Second Round of the playoffs.
The Thunder, who finished the regular season with an 8-2 overall record and are ranked 19th in the country in the newest D3football.com poll, earned an at-large bid to this year's NCAA Division III Championship. Wheaton is making its 15th overall appearance in the Division III Playoffs. The program has compiled an 18-14 all-time record in the postseason and returns to the national competition after becoming the first CCIW team to win the Culver's Isthmus Bowl last year.
Saturday's matchup will be the first-ever meeting on the gridiron between Wheaton and Crown. The Polars (7-3 overall record) earned an automatic bid to the postseason this fall by winning the Upper Midwest Athletic Conference (UMAC) and are making their first NCAA Division III Playoffs appearance in program history.
